V/ This pseudocode is intended to display employee net pay values // All employees have a standard $45 deduction from their checks. // If an employee does not earn enough to cover the deduction, // an error message is displayed. start Declarations string name num hours num rate string DEDUCTION string EOFNAME = "ZZZ" num gross = 45 num net output "Enter first name or ", EOFNAME, input name if name not equal to EOFNAME output "Enter hours worked for input hours output "Enter hourly rate for input rate to quit" name %3D name hours * rate gross net = gros while net > 0 then output "Net pay for ", else %3D DEDUCTION name, is ", net output "Deductions not covered. Net is 0." endwhile output "Enter next name or ", EOFNAME, " to quit" input name endif output "End of job" stop

Computer Networking: A Top-Down Approach (7th Edition)
7th Edition
ISBN:9780133594140
Author:James Kurose, Keith Ross
Publisher:James Kurose, Keith Ross
Chapter1: Computer Networks And The Internet
Section: Chapter Questions
Problem R1RQ: What is the difference between a host and an end system? List several different types of end...
icon
Related questions
Question

Please Debug this 2

V/This pseudocode is intended to display employee net pay values.
// All employees have a standard $45 deduction from their checks.
// If an employee does not earn enough to cover the deduction,
// an error message is displayed.
start
Declarations
string name
num hours
num rate
string DEDUCTION = 45
string EOFNAME
num gross
"ZzZ"
num net
output "Enter first name or
input name
if name not equal to EOFNAME
output "Enter hours worked for ",
input hours
output "Enter hourly rate for
input rate
EOFNAME,
to quit"
name
name
hours * rate
gross =
net
DEDUCTION
gross -
while net > 0 then
output "Net pay for ", name,
else
is ", net
output "Deductions not covered. Net is 0."
endwhile
output "Enter next name or ", EOFNAME,
input name
endif
to quit"
output "End of job"
stop
Transcribed Image Text:V/This pseudocode is intended to display employee net pay values. // All employees have a standard $45 deduction from their checks. // If an employee does not earn enough to cover the deduction, // an error message is displayed. start Declarations string name num hours num rate string DEDUCTION = 45 string EOFNAME num gross "ZzZ" num net output "Enter first name or input name if name not equal to EOFNAME output "Enter hours worked for ", input hours output "Enter hourly rate for input rate EOFNAME, to quit" name name hours * rate gross = net DEDUCTION gross - while net > 0 then output "Net pay for ", name, else is ", net output "Deductions not covered. Net is 0." endwhile output "Enter next name or ", EOFNAME, input name endif to quit" output "End of job" stop
Expert Solution
trending now

Trending now

This is a popular solution!

steps

Step by step

Solved in 2 steps with 2 images

Blurred answer
Recommended textbooks for you
Computer Networking: A Top-Down Approach (7th Edi…
Computer Networking: A Top-Down Approach (7th Edi…
Computer Engineering
ISBN:
9780133594140
Author:
James Kurose, Keith Ross
Publisher:
PEARSON
Computer Organization and Design MIPS Edition, Fi…
Computer Organization and Design MIPS Edition, Fi…
Computer Engineering
ISBN:
9780124077263
Author:
David A. Patterson, John L. Hennessy
Publisher:
Elsevier Science
Network+ Guide to Networks (MindTap Course List)
Network+ Guide to Networks (MindTap Course List)
Computer Engineering
ISBN:
9781337569330
Author:
Jill West, Tamara Dean, Jean Andrews
Publisher:
Cengage Learning
Concepts of Database Management
Concepts of Database Management
Computer Engineering
ISBN:
9781337093422
Author:
Joy L. Starks, Philip J. Pratt, Mary Z. Last
Publisher:
Cengage Learning
Prelude to Programming
Prelude to Programming
Computer Engineering
ISBN:
9780133750423
Author:
VENIT, Stewart
Publisher:
Pearson Education
Sc Business Data Communications and Networking, T…
Sc Business Data Communications and Networking, T…
Computer Engineering
ISBN:
9781119368830
Author:
FITZGERALD
Publisher:
WILEY